LabVIEW IQ解调技术应用:NI-SCOPE-IQ程序解析
版权申诉
5星 · 超过95%的资源 127 浏览量
更新于2024-11-06
收藏 146KB RAR 举报
资源摘要信息: 本文档详细介绍了如何使用LabVIEW软件与NI-SCOPE模块进行信号的采集和IQ解调的相关知识点。在现代电子通信领域,IQ解调是一种常用的技术,用于从接收到的射频(RF)信号中提取出基带信号的振幅和相位信息。本文档重点介绍了基于LabVIEW这一图形化编程语言平台开发的信号处理程序,以及其在NI-SCOPE模块辅助下实现信号采集和IQ解调的具体应用。
LabVIEW(Laboratory Virtual Instrument Engineering Workbench)是一种由美国国家仪器(National Instruments,简称NI)公司开发的图形化编程语言,它主要用于数据采集、仪器控制以及工业自动化等领域。LabVIEW的编程环境被称作图形化数据流(G语言),其中的VI(Virtual Instrument,虚拟仪器)文件是一种包含前面板和块图的图形化程序文件。
NI-SCOPE模块是NI公司提供的一款用于高速数据采集的硬件设备,它与LabVIEW结合使用,可以方便地进行模拟和数字信号的采集和分析。IQ解调是通信系统中的一项关键技术,它涉及到信号的同步检测和数字信号处理。在IQ解调过程中,将信号的同相(In-phase,I)和正交(Quadrature,Q)两个正交分量进行分析,以获取原始信号的幅度和相位信息。
本资源中提到的两个文件,NI-SCOPE-IQ-8.21-jietiao.vi 和 NI-SCOPE-IQ-8.21.vi,很可能是用户自定义的LabVIEW VI文件,用于实现特定的IQ解调功能。文件名中的"8.21"可能表示版本号或日期,而"jietiao"可能表示该VI文件对原有程序进行了结构调整或优化。通过这些VI文件,LabVIEW用户可以轻松地实现对采集信号的IQ解调处理,无需从头编写复杂的代码。
在IQ解调的过程中,首先需要使用NI-SCOPE硬件采集到的信号,这些信号包含了载波频率上的幅度和相位信息。接下来,通过软件算法对采样得到的信号进行分析,分离出I和Q两个分量。这通常需要将信号与本地振荡器产生的参考信号进行混频,以将载波频率降至零频率或直流分量,然后通过低通滤波器滤除不需要的高频分量,从而得到基带信号。基带信号的I和Q分量包含了原始调制信号的全部信息,通过进一步的处理可以还原出原始信号。
基于LabVIEW的IQ解调程序可以实现对信号进行实时分析、显示波形、频谱分析等操作。通过NI-SCOPE硬件模块和LabVIEW软件的结合,可以构建出一套功能强大的信号分析和测试系统,广泛应用于无线通信、电子测量、雷达信号处理、音频信号处理等领域。
在实际应用中,LabVIEW提供了丰富的函数库和工具包,可以方便地进行信号处理和分析。例如,使用NI-SCOPE驱动,可以直接对信号进行采样、控制采样速率、记录长度、触发模式等。同时,LabVIEW中的信号处理工具包还提供了快速傅里叶变换(FFT)、滤波器设计、数字滤波、谱分析等多种信号处理功能。通过这些工具,可以对采集到的信号进行深入的分析和处理,以提取出需要的信息。
总而言之,NI-SCOPE-IQ_ni-scope_labview_LabVIEW的IQ解调资源,为工程师和科研人员提供了一种高效的开发环境和工具,帮助他们快速开发出复杂的信号采集和处理程序,有效提高了信号分析的效率和准确性。
359 浏览量
162 浏览量
175 浏览量
162 浏览量
2022-07-15 上传
2022-09-24 上传
152 浏览量